Looking back: The boxer engine

September 28, 2017 Greg Leech Comments Off

We all know BMW horizontally opposed engines as “Boxers”. But why? Glad you asked. Boxer engines got their name because each pair of pistons moves simultaneously in and out rather than alternately, like boxers showing […]
